Underground warning tape plays a vital role in modern infrastructure by acting as a simple yet highly effective safety solution. Installed below the surface, this tape serves as a visual and physical alert to anyone excavating or digging in the area. Its primary purpose is to warn workers about the presence of buried utilities such as electrical cables, gas pipelines, water lines, and communication networks. Without such preventive measures, accidental damage during excavation could lead to costly repairs, service interruptions, or even life-threatening hazards. The use of underground warning tape ensures that safety is maintained even before reaching the actual utility line.
One of the key features of underground warning tape is its high visibility. Typically manufactured in bright colors such as red, yellow, blue, or green, each color corresponds to a specific type of utility. For example, red is commonly used for electric lines, yellow for gas pipelines, and blue for water systems. This color-coded approach allows workers to instantly identify the type of utility present beneath the ground. Additionally, the tape often includes bold, printed warning messages that remain legible over time. These messages act as a clear and direct communication tool, reducing the chances of human error during excavation work.
The material used in underground warning tape is designed to withstand harsh environmental conditions. Made from durable polyethylene or similar polymers, the tape is resistant to moisture, chemicals, and soil pressure. This ensures that it remains intact and visible even after years of being buried underground. Unlike temporary warning solutions, underground warning tape provides long-term protection, making it a cost-effective investment for construction companies, municipalities, and utility providers. Its durability ensures consistent performance without the need for frequent replacement or maintenance.
Another significant advantage of underground warning tape is its ease of installation. During the process of laying underground utilities, the tape is placed at a predetermined depth above the utility line. This positioning ensures that the tape is encountered before any digging equipment reaches the actual pipeline or cable. The installation process is straightforward and does not require specialized tools or expertise, making it accessible for a wide range of projects. Whether it is a small residential development or a large-scale industrial project, underground warning tape can be seamlessly integrated into the construction process.
Safety is the most critical aspect addressed by underground warning tape. Accidental strikes on underground utilities can lead to severe consequences, including gas leaks, electrical shocks, water contamination, and communication breakdowns. By providing an early warning signal, the tape significantly reduces the risk of such incidents. It acts as the first line of defense, alerting workers to proceed with caution and take necessary precautions. This not only protects human lives but also minimizes environmental damage and financial losses associated with utility repairs.
